Path: utzoo!attcan!uunet!samsung!sdd.hp.com!ucsd!ucbvax!noah.arc.ab.ca!kenw From: kenw@noah.arc.ab.ca (Ken Wallewein CDP) Newsgroups: comp.protocols.appletalk Subject: Network mailers for the Mac Message-ID: <7609*kenw@noah.arc.ab.ca> Date: 11 Jun 90 15:21:00 GMT Sender: daemon@ucbvax.BERKELEY.EDU Organization: The Internet Lines: 25 We're finally getting serious about Mac-based email. And because we have a highly networked environment, networking aspects have a starring role on our list of priorities; unfortunately, they are a bit hard to gather data on. Here are a few key points: 1) gateway with (one or more of) SMTP, X.400, VMS Mail 2) all messages stored on reliable, secure server 3) messages accessible from multiple platforms, even efter being read 4) works with Macs, Unix, VMS, MS-DOS, OS/2 We're very interested on what other people have done to address these issues. If you've addressed even one of them, please share your knowledge and how you feel about the results.
